The Pioneer Living History Museum is a sprawling 90-acre open-air museum in Northern Phoenix that offers visitors a chance to immerse themselves in 19th-century Arizona. It features historic buildings, artifacts from the era, and the Telephone History Museum. Period-costumed guides lead tours through this authentic reconstruction of an early Arizona village, making it an ideal educational resource for homeschooling families interested in history and experiential learning.
